Resilience Fund Initiative’s Evolution and Impact

The Resilience Fund initiative began in 2021 as a dedicated effort to uplift independent restaurants and local catering businesses throughout California. Supported by key partners like the PG&E Corporation Foundation and SoCalGas, the fund aims to assist with pressing concerns such as equipment upgrades, unexpected challenges, and employee retention. This year, 231 eateries benefited from grants of $5,000 each, encapsulating the spirit of community support through impactful financial assistance. These efforts focus on nurturing businesses with fewer than five units and revenues under $3 million, providing a much-needed boost to small restaurateurs entrenched in local culture.
